“The heartbeat of a new generation at Old Trafford,” – Yeboah on Mainoo

England-born Ghanaian talented youngster Kobbie Mainoo should eventually become a key piece at Manchester United, according to former Black Stars striker Anthony Yeboah.

Lately, Red Devils head coach Ruben Amorim stated that he prefers other types of midfielders to anchor his system. Therefore, Mainoo’s future at Old Trafford became unknown as he seeks more playing time.

Talking exclusively to Footy-Africa, Yeboah noted that Man United should not let the 20-year-old go.

“Mainoo is not just another academy player, he’s the heartbeat of a new generation at Old Trafford. If Manchester United let him go, they will regret it. He has the vision, the calmness, and the fight to become one of the best midfielders in Europe. Manchester United must build their team around players like Mainoo. He reminds me of when I first saw Iniesta still young, still raw, but with everything to dominate for a decade,” Yeboah explained.

Mainoo’s current Transfermarkt value is estimated at €50 million.

He has yet to play a single minute this season, with Amorim playing Casemiro and Bruno Fernandes in the middle of the pitch.

Last season, Stockport native took part in 37 matches for Man United across all domestic and European competitions, scoring two goals and making one assist.
